Abstract
The utility model discloses a kind of flat-bed scanners convenient for acquiring article surface vein, including workbench and turntable, the quadrangle of the workbench is mounted on bracket, the bracket is equipped with pedestal far from the side of workbench, the bracket runs through the inside of pedestal, the pedestal is equipped with the first electric telescopic rod close to the side of workbench, wherein, the table core position offers link slot, the turntable is located at the inside of link slot, the turntable and the first electric telescopic rod, which are constituted, to be rotatablely connected, the workbench is fixed with mounting rack close to the side vertical plane of bracket longer sides.This is convenient for the flat-bed scanner of acquisition article surface vein, it is provided with the first electric telescopic rod and turntable, the elongation of first electric telescopic rod, make the first electric telescopic rod that turntable be driven to move up, object to be scanned is jacked up, position and the angle that object to be scanned can be moved avoid object from contacting with workbench and generate scratch.

Working principle: when being convenient for the flat-bed scanner of acquisition article surface vein using this, firstly, by object to be scanned
It is placed on workbench 1, the elongation of the first electric telescopic rod 4 makes the first electric telescopic rod 4 that turntable 6 be driven to move up, will be to
It scans object to jack up, when moving object to be scanned, object to be scanned drives ball 602 to roll in ball grooves 601, reduces wait sweep
Retouch the friction generated between object and turntable 6, the position of mobile object to be scanned adjusts the angle of object to be scanned, and first
Electric telescopic rod 4 shortens, and turntable 6 is made to enter the inside of link slot 5, and object to be scanned generates pressure to fixed disk 15, makes solid
Price fixing 15 deforms under stress, while making fixed disk 15 and scanning object body surface face contact more closely, then rotary motion handle
19, when rotating to vertical direction of handler 19, handler 19 drives connecting rod 18 to move down, and connecting rod 18 is with piston 17
It moves down, reduces air pressure in vacuum tank 16, object bottom to be scanned is adsorbed in fixed disk 15, object to be scanned is avoided
It moves, motor 13 drives drive rod 12 to rotate later, and drive rod 12 generates relative movement by external screw thread and sliding block 11, makes
Drive rod 12 is slided with movable slider 11 in the inside of sliding slot 10, and sliding block 11 drives probe 14 mobile, and probe 14 measures
The distance between profiling object surface and probe 14 depict the lines of body surface, make when the height of object changes,
It controls the second electric telescopic rod 8 to be gone up and down, adjusts probe 14 and arrive the distance between workbench 1, do not make in this explanation in detail
The content of description belongs to the prior art well known to professional and technical personnel in the field.
